  2. Good Afternoon Guys, Thank you both for your help and prompt responses. I already have a copy of the owners manual for the DN9848 @sandall, and you're absolutely right it does contain some basic block diagrams, unfortunately they are of no real help in this situation. I haven't called Music Tribe yet, but that is most likely going to be my next port of call this afternoon. Thanks for the link to the DN7204 manual @Sound Man. Although it has some similar features to the DN9848, it's architecture is completely different, so it wasn't much help unfortunately. Since my last (first) post I have made some progress. The issues with output 5 & 6 were merely due to the settings and parameters being wildly off, with some 3-12 dbu of boost per octave on some of the parametric channels which were set as: essentially: bandpass filters, the unit couldn't cope. I'm now having an issue getting channels 1-4 to output anything at all! The scope is primed and ready to trace this one through. I hope that Music Tribe can come up with a schematic
